来自mysql官网:
http://dev.mysql.com/doc/refman/5.0/en/character-sets-table.html
您将看到此表定义。
这里有人能说出'maxlen'是什么意思吗?字符编码的最大字节长度?
提前致谢!
来自mysql官网:
http://dev.mysql.com/doc/refman/5.0/en/character-sets-table.html
您将看到此表定义。
这里有人能说出'maxlen'是什么意思吗?字符编码的最大字节长度?
提前致谢!
基于所有maxlen
值都在 1 和 4 之间的事实,并且ascii
字符集具有maxlen=1
,我会说它是字符集中字符的最大长度(以字节为单位)。
更多证明:UTF8
hasmaxlen=3
和UTF16
has maxlen=4
。
请记住,这maxlen
就是 - 最大值。有些UTF16
字符会少于 4 个字节。
从文档中:
Maxlen 列显示存储一个字符所需的最大字节数。